You could change disc if emulator wouldn't crash when you press ESC.
ePSXe is using .mcr memorycards which are compatible with other PSX emulators (PSXeven, PCSX, SSSPSX, pSX). However ePSXe's savestates can only be used in ePSXe. And if you still make a memorycard save the .mcr file won't be updated because you need to close ePSXe by pressing ESC too.
